New Netflix movies and shows to watch this week

  • Bert Kreischer: Razzle Dazzle, March 14
  • Money Shot: The Pornhub Story, March 15
  • Shadow and Bone season 2, March 16
  • Sky High: The Series, March 17
  • The Magician’s Elephant, March 17
  • Noise, March 17
  • Dance 100, March 17

The biggest release of the week is season 2 of Shadow and Bone. Listen, don’t yell at me, but I’ve never seen the series, but if it’s something you think I should, hit me up and yell at me. That said, the series returns with us seeing Alina Starkov on the run and determined to bring down the Shadow Fold and save Ravka from ruin.

Another interesting release is the animated movie, The Magician’s Elephant. The story follows Peter, who is attempting to find his sister but has an odd encounter with an elephant and three tasks that give hope to the entire town. Netflix can be hit and miss with animated films, but this could be a good one to enjoy with the kids.
